Compare Seattle to Bellingham

This post compares Seattle, Washington to Bellingham, Washington across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Seattle (city) Bellingham (city)
Population 688,245 85,388
Income (median) $65,883 $40,566
Home Value (median) $537,800 $328,300
White 68% 82%
Black 7% 1%
Asian 14% 6%
With Kids 20% 21%
Age (median) 35 31
Rentals 53% 54%
